WebApr 28, 2024 · Some other common causes of burning diarrhea include: excess alcohol consumption; stress; caffeine; artificial sweeteners; fructose, a naturally occurring sugar present in fruits; laxative abuse WebAn anal fissure causes bleeding and intense burning pain after bowel movements. The pain is caused by spasms of the sphincter muscle, which is exposed to air by this tear. The pain with bowel movements has been described as the feeling of passing razor blades. Fissures are the anal problem that is misdiagnosed most commonly.
